Нейросеть

Анализ и решение логической задачи «Кто есть кто?» с применением многотабличного моделирования в объектно-ориентированной парадигме

Нейросеть для проекта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Данный исследовательский проект посвящен глубокому анализу классической логической задачи «Кто есть кто?». Основной акцент делается на разработке и применении эффективных методов решения с использованием объектно-ориентированного (ОО) подхода и многотабличного моделирования данных. Проект предусматривает детальное изучение структуры задачи, выявление закономерностей и формализацию правил. Будет проведена разработка программного решения, позволяющего автоматизировать процесс поиска ответов на основе построенных моделей. Особое внимание уделяется демонстрации преимуществ ООП и табличных структур для представления сложных логических зависимостей, что делает материал максимально наглядным и понятным для целевой аудитории, заинтересованной в развитии аналитических и программистских навыков.

Идея:

Исследовать логическую задачу «Кто есть кто?» и разработать алгоритм ее решения, используя возможности объектно-ориентированного программирования и многотабличных баз данных для структурирования информации. Фокус будет сделан на создании элегантного и масштабируемого решения, демонстрирующего мощь современных подходов к моделированию.

Продукт:

Разработанный программный модуль, способный анализировать заданные условия логической задачи «Кто есть кто?» и выдавать корректные ответы. Модуль будет построен на основе объектно-ориентированной модели с динамическим формированием и использованием нескольких взаимосвязанных таблиц для представления игровых состояний и персонажей.

Проблема:

Классическая логическая задача «Кто есть кто?» часто требует нестандартного подхода к представлению информации и логических выводов, что может затруднять ее решение традиционными методами. Без грамотной структуризации данных и применения соответствующих алгоритмов, анализ условий и поиск истины становятся трудоемкими и подверженными ошибкам.

Актуальность:

Актуальность проекта обусловлена необходимостью развития навыков логического мышления и применения современных информационных технологий для решения комплексных задач. Объектно-ориентированное программирование и эффективное управление данными через табличные структуры являются фундаментальными аспектами современной разработки ПО, поэтому их интеграция в решение логических головоломок представляет учебную и практическую ценность.

Цель:

Разработать универсальный и понятный метод решения логической задачи «Кто есть кто?», применив объектно-ориентированную модель и многотабличное представление данных. Основная цель — продемонстрировать, как формализация предметной области и применение подходящих структур данных могут значительно упростить и ускорить решение сложных логических проблем.

Целевая аудитория:

Проект ориентирован на школьников старших классов и студентов, изучающих информатику, программирование и основы баз данных. Он также будет полезен всем, кто интересуется развитием алгоритмического мышления и применением ООП для решения нетривиальных задач.

Задачи:

  • Анализ структуры и правил логической задачи «Кто есть кто?».
  • Разработка объектно-ориентированной модели для представления элементов задачи (персонажей, свойств, связей).
  • Проектирование схемы многотабличной базы данных для хранения и обработки информации.
  • Реализация алгоритма поиска решений с использованием разработанной модели и структуры данных.
  • Тестирование и верификация предложенного решения на различных примерах задачи.

Ресурсы:

Для реализации проекта потребуются персональный компьютер с установленной средой разработки (например, Python с библиотеками для работы с базами данных или объектно-ориентированным моделированием), доступ к информации о задаче и принципах ООП.

Роли в проекте:

Отвечает за общую концепцию и структуру программного решения. Проектирует объектно-ориентированную модель, определяет взаимодействие между классами и сущностями. Обеспечивает масштабируемость и эффективность архитектуры.

Отвечает за проектирование и реализацию многотабличной структуры данных. Определяет схемы таблиц, типы данных, связи между ними. Оптимизирует структуру для быстрого доступа и целостности информации.

Разрабатывает алгоритмы для обработки логических условий задачи. Реализует логику поиска решений, интегрируя объектную модель и базу данных. Обеспечивает корректность работы программного кода.

Отвечает за проверку функциональности и корректности работы разработанного решения. Создает тестовые сценарии, выявляет и документирует ошибки. Верифицирует соответствие результатов поставленной цели.

Наименование образовательного учреждения

Проект

на тему

Анализ и решение логической задачи «Кто есть кто?» с применением многотабличного моделирования в объектно-ориентированной парадигме

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Анализ логической задачи «Кто есть кто?» 2
  • Объектно-ориентированная модель 3
  • Многотабличное моделирование данных 4
  • Разработка алгоритма решения 5
  • Программная реализация 6
  • Тестирование и верификация 7
  • Демонстрация преимуществ 8
  • Заключение 9
  • Список литературы 10

Введение

Содержимое раздела

В данном разделе будет представлено краткое описание проекта, его актуальность и цели. Также будет обозначена основная проблема, которую мы стремимся решить, и ожидаемые результаты. Это позволит читателю понять общую направленность исследования и его значимость.

Анализ логической задачи «Кто есть кто?»

Содержимое раздела

Здесь будет проведен детальный разбор структуры и правил классической логической задачи «Кто есть кто?». Мы выявим основные элементы, закономерности и условия, необходимые для ее корректного решения, что станет фундаментом для дальнейшей разработки.

Объектно-ориентированная модель

Содержимое раздела

В этом пункте мы разработаем объектно-ориентированную модель, которая позволит эффективно представить персонажей, их свойства и взаимоотношения. Будет описана структура классов, их атрибуты и методы, обеспечивающие гибкость и масштабируемость решения.

Многотабличное моделирование данных

Содержимое раздела

Здесь будет спроектирована схема многотабличной базы данных. Мы определим структуру таблиц, типы данных, ключи и связи между ними, чтобы обеспечить оптимальное хранение и быструю обработку информации, необходимой для решения задачи.

Разработка алгоритма решения

Содержимое раздела

Этот раздел посвящен реализации алгоритма поиска решений. Мы опишем логику работы программы, которая будет использовать разработанную объектную модель и структуру базы данных для анализа условий и нахождения ответов на поставленные вопросы.

Программная реализация

Содержимое раздела

Здесь будет представлен код разработанного программного модуля. Особое внимание будет уделено демонстрации интеграции объектно-ориентированного подхода и табличных структур в единое, работоспособное решение.

Тестирование и верификация

Содержимое раздела

В рамках этого пункта будет проведено тестирование разработанного решения на различных примерах задачи «Кто есть кто?». Мы проверим корректность полученных результатов, выявим возможные ошибки и внесем необходимые исправления.

Демонстрация преимуществ

Содержимое раздела

Этот раздел покажет, какие преимущества дает применение объектно-ориентированного подхода и многотабличного моделирования при решении логических задач, сравнивая с традиционными методами.

Заключение

Содержимое раздела

В заключительном разделе будут подведены итоги проделанной работы. Мы обобщим полученные результаты, оценим степень достижения поставленных целей и обозначим возможные направления для дальнейших исследований.

Список литературы

Содержимое раздела

Здесь будет представлен перечень всех источников, использованных в ходе работы над проектом. Это включает учебную литературу, научные статьи, документацию и онлайн-ресурсы, которые помогли в исследовании.

Получи Такой Проект

До 90% уникальность
Готовый файл Word
15-30 страниц
Список источников по ГОСТ
Оформление по ГОСТ
Таблицы и схемы
Презентация

Создать Проект на любую тему за 5 минут

Создать

#5425458